Microcolumn liquid chromatography (micro-LC) of some chiral organophosphorus pesticides has been studied using Chiralcel OD columns and simultaneous ultraviolet (UV) and phosphorus selective detection, the latter by means of a micro-UV cell coupled on-line to a thermionic detector (TID). Micro-LC showed a ca. 5-fold improved separation impedance, a ca. 1.8-fold increased column permeability, and greater inertness compared with conventional LC.By using the TID, organophosphorus pesticides could be satisfactorily determined at trace levels, the detection limit being 4 pg/s of phosphorus. The response of the micro-LC-TID system is linear in the range of 0.05-20 ng (r = 0.9994).
